Senior Clinical Supplies Project Manager

Job Description

ICON plc is a world-leading healthcare intelligence and clinical research organization. We’re proud to foster an inclusive environment driving innovation and excellence, and we welcome you to join us on our mission to shape the future of clinical development. We are currently seeking a Clinical Supplies Project Manager to join our diverse and dynamic team. As a Senior Clinical Supplies Project Manager at ICON, you will play a pivotal role in leading and managing clinical supplies projects to ensure timely and efficient delivery of materials for clinical trials. You will contribute to the advancement of innovative treatments and therapies by optimizing supply chain processes and ensuring compliance with regulatory standards.

Job Responsibility

  • Manage clinical supply planning and forecasting for study protocols
  • Serve as member of clinical study team and/or clinical drug supply team, as assigned
  • Interpret relevant protocol information to develop packaging/labeling design and/or global distribution strategy
  • Support design and set-up of IRT system
  • Support financial planning for global clinical supplies, including budgeting, forecasting, and strategic planning activities for clinical trials and pharmaceutical development pipeline
  • Coordinate the origination, proofing and translation of clinical study labels, as required
  • Monitor global clinical supply inventory at the clinical site level for both IRT and traditional studies via tracking of specific milestone dates and adjusting drug distribution plan accordingly
  • Coordinate drug supply delivery timelines with Clinical, packaging source area(s), and indirectly with GMP laboratories, QA and Regulatory Affairs, as required
  • Maintain close communications with all internal-chain groups to ensure the adequate supply of clinical supplies throughout the duration of a clinical trial
  • Serve as ‘consultant’ for managers throughout the organization on issues related to clinical supplies and project management
